Transaction 56eedb8093a6be9f344b993d66a8cea39ad1c03fbb24622368152186070553c8
1 Input
1 Output
-
56eedb8093a6be9f344b993d66a8cea39ad1c03fbb24622368152186070553c8:0
- value
- 45525
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e9251f993643957624053c0a925114b3513d673 OP_EQUAL
- address
- 3EgsAHoBKueA3L8AD7tR48qWQvZ3F4hMzW